1. A person who thinks that people enjoy being around them, when in reality, everyone thinks that this person should piss off due to ass-hole comments and gestures.

2. A cocky-ass son of a bitch
Man Will is such a shfaggot.

Why the hell was that shfaggot standing at your locker?
by Gimme that shit April 02, 2007
